FARMINGTON — Franklin County Soil & Water Conservation District will again bring a live public auction on Friday, March 14, at the W G Mallett School off Middle Street. Doors will open at 5:15 p.m. for registration and viewing.

Jeff Harris will start the auction at 6 p.m. Anyone who registers for a bid number by March 13 will have a chance to win a basket of items including edibles.

There is no cost to attend. No early check out. A full list of items will be available to pick up at 107 Park St. the day before or at the door when getting a bid paddle.

Gift certificates include restaurants ranging from $7-$270, wood pellets, hardwood dowels, strawberries, Angus ground beef, pizza, beef packet, propane gas tanks, No. 2 heating oil, echinacea plants, hair cuts, pet spaying or neutering, lumber company certificate and the Franklin Journal. Other items include pies, fudge, cookies, whoopie pies, maple syrup, honey, a patterned end table, herbal soaps, a framed print, a clothes drying rack, wood pellets, hydraulic oil, motor oil, movie passes, tote handbag, bird house, cookbook, wine ingredient kit plus free class, Vera Bradley case, fleece slippers, gas grill, prints by artists and photographers, and more.
